
前言 源码大家可以到这里搜索下载 正文 Timer内部有2个比较重要的成员变量 一个是任务队列,一个是执行任务的线程。我们线看下这个 Timer...
一 前言 阅读本文的前提是你已经知道什么是Handler、Looper、ThreadLocal等基本类。源码位置可以在这里搜索。 二 源码分析 ...
前言 本文假设你已经了解了android中Binder相关的机制,如果你还未了解相关知识,就没必要阅读本文了。 正文 我们直接看ContextI...
前言 本文假设你已经了解了android的Binder机制,如果你还未了解相关知识,就没必要阅读本文了。 正文 一个进程可以运行多个app(ma...
一、lock的使用 通过源码可知,Lock类是个interface,定义了一些方法,其中一个方法叫lock。ReentrantLock实现了Lo...
一、前言 本文只讨论android通过隐式Intent查找组件(ComponentName)的方式。 二、intent-filter三要素 1....
一、前言 源码位置在这里搜素。 本文只阐述SparseArry的数据结构,并简单分析代码实现 二、源码分析 看线SparseArray的几个成员...
一、为什么要用泛型? 1、看一段代码 在不用泛型的情况下,我们可以向list对象中添加任何对象,这个没问题。但是,当我们想获取数据的时候,麻烦就...
一、android中的Uri 1、Uri概述Uri是Universal Resource Identifier的缩写,中文称为统一资源标示符。2...